Enroll Course: https://www.udemy.com/course/web-development-python-django/

Are you looking to dive into the exciting world of web development and build dynamic, full-stack applications? If Python is your language of choice, then the ‘Introduction To Web Development Using Python’ course on Udemy is an absolute must-have. This comprehensive program promises to equip you with the skills to handle the entire web application development lifecycle, from front-end to back-end, using the powerful Python ecosystem.

The course highlights the strengths of the Django web development framework, emphasizing its speed, ease of use, and security features. For absolute beginners, this training is a gateway to designing, implementing, and managing sophisticated web applications. You’ll learn how to leverage Django to create dynamic websites, and by the end, you’ll be confident in applying Django to all your web projects.

What sets this course apart is its practical, hands-on approach. You won’t just be learning theory; you’ll be building. The curriculum covers essential setup and configuration for Python and Django environments. Crucially, it delves into the security implications of Django features, ensuring you develop robust and secure websites. You’ll master the art of utilizing Django Models to interface with powerful relational databases, design and develop functional forms, and control Django’s administrative interfaces.

Beyond the core Django functionalities, the course expands your toolkit to include HTML and Bootstrap for creating rich user interfaces. You’ll learn to implement and maintain CRUD (Create, Read, Update, Delete) operations using APIs and JSON, a fundamental aspect of modern web development. Database management is covered with SQLite, including creation and manipulation. For API testing, you’ll gain proficiency with Postman, and you’ll be working within the popular VS Code Integrated Development Environment.

Furthermore, the course explores the use of the command shell in various contexts, including web server administration. You’ll learn to create intuitive user interfaces for interacting with data, performing basic functions like adding, updating, and deleting. A key takeaway will be working with serializers to seamlessly transform database models into JSON and vice versa, a critical skill for data exchange.

With practical Python Django-based projects integrated throughout, this course ensures you can confidently apply your newfound skills to real-world web projects. If you’re ready to become a full-stack developer proficient in Python and Django, this Udemy course is an excellent investment in your career.

Enroll Course: https://www.udemy.com/course/web-development-python-django/